Abstract
BACKGROUND Saiga antelope horn (SAH) is a traditional Chinese medicine for treating febrile seizure (FS) with precise efficacy, but its mechanism of action and functional substances are still unclear. Given the need for further research on SAH, our group conducted studies to elucidate its mechanisms and active substances. METHODS An FS rat pup model was constructed through intraperitoneal injection of LPS and hyperthermia induction. Behavioural indicators of seizures, hippocampal histopathological alterations, serum levels of inflammatory cytokines and hippocampal levels of neurotransmitters were observed and measured to investigate the effects of SAH on FS model rats. Hippocampal metabolomics and network pharmacology analyses were conducted to reveal the differential metabolites, key peptides and pathways involved in the suppression of FS by SAH. RESULTS SAH suppressed FS, decreased the inflammatory response and regulated the Glu-GABA balance. Metabolomic analysis revealed 13 biomarkers of FS, of which SAH improved the levels of 8 differential metabolites. Combined with network pharmacology, a "biomarker-core target-key peptide" network was constructed. The peptides of SAH, such as YGQL and LTGGF, could exert therapeutic effects via the arachidonic acid pathway. Molecular docking and ELISA results indicated that functional peptides of SAH could bind to PTGS2 target, inhibiting the generation of AA and its metabolites in hippocampal samples. CONCLUSION In summary, the functional peptides contained in SAH are the main material basis for the treatment of FS, potentially acting through neurotransmitter regulation and the arachidonic acid pathway.

Abstract
Febrile infections in children are a common cause of presentation to the emergency department (ED). While viral infections are usually self-limiting, sometimes bacterial illnesses may lead to sepsis and severe complications. Inflammatory biomarkers such as C reactive protein (CRP) and procalcitonin are usually the first blood exams performed in the ED to differentiate bacterial and viral infections; nowadays, a better understanding of immunochemical pathways has led to the discovery of new and more specific biomarkers that could play a role in the emergency setting. The aim of this narrative review is to provide the most recent evidence on biomarkers and predictor models, combining them for serious bacterial infection (SBI) diagnosis in febrile children. Literature analysis shows that inflammatory response is a complex mechanism in which many biochemical and immunological factors contribute to the host response in SBI. CRP and procalcitonin still represent the most used biomarkers in the pediatric ED for the diagnosis of SBI. Their sensibility and sensitivity increase when combined, and for this reason, it is reasonable to take them both into consideration in the evaluation of febrile children. The potential of machine learning tools, which represent a real novelty in medical practice, in conjunction with routine clinical and biological information, may improve the accuracy of diagnosis and target therapeutic options in SBI. However, studies on this matter are not yet validated in younger populations, making their relevance in pediatric precision medicine still uncertain. More data from further research are needed to improve clinical practice and decision making using these new technologies.

Abstract
AIM Misconceptions and non-evidence-based practices toward childhood fever are reported worldwide. Medical students might be ideal candidates to introduce long-lasting changes in clinical practice. However, no study has gauged the effectiveness of an educational intervention to improve fever management in this population. We conducted an educational, interventional study on childhood fever among final-year medical students. METHODS We conducted a prospective, multicentre interventional study employing a pre/post-test design. Participants from three Italian Universities filled in a questionnaire just before the intervention (T0), immediately after (T1) and 6 months later (T2) in 2022. The intervention was a two-hour lecture focused on the pathophysiology of fever, recommendations for its treatment and risks associated with improper management. RESULTS 188 final-year medical students (median age of 26 years, 67% females) were enrolled. Relevant improvements in the criterion for treating fever and conceptions about the beneficial effects of fever were observed at T1 and T2. Similar data were found for the reduction of physical methods advice to decrease body temperature and concerns for brain damage from fever. CONCLUSION This study shows for the first time that an educational intervention is effective in changing students' conceptions and attitudes toward fever both in the short and medium term.

Abstract
BACKGROUND To investigate the aetiology of acute undifferentiated fever (AUF) among children under the age of five in Vietnam. METHODS This prospective study was conducted in the Thai Binh paediatric hospital, between July 2020 and July 2021 among children with AUF at admission. Real-time PCR testing 18 microbial pathogens were done on blood samples. RESULTS 286 children were included, with median age of 16 months. 64.7% were male. 53.9% were positive for at least one pathogen by PCR. Enterovirus, human herpesvirus 6, adenovirus, and varicella zoster virus PCR were positive for 31.1, 12.6, 1.4, and 1.0% patients, respectively. Other pathogens tested negative by PCR. During the hospital stay, based on clinical criteria 47.2% children secondarily presented with signs of respiratory tract infections, 18.9% had hand, foot and mouth disease, 4.6% had chickenpox. 4.2% presented signs of central nervous system infections, 1.0% had dengue (antigenic test) and 1.0% had signs of gastrointestinal infection. Finally, 23.1% patients presented a fever with or without a rash and no other symptoms and ultimately received a diagnosis of AUF. CONCLUSION Real-time PCR of blood is useful for detecting pathogens and diagnosing infectious causes of AUF. Further prospective studies with blood and urine culture testing and PCR investigation of not only blood but also cerebrospinal fluid, throat, and skin samples according to symptoms would be of interest to confirm the predominance of viral infections in children with AUF and to guide therapeutic options.

Abstract
BACKGROUND Unfounded concerns regarding fever are increasingly observed among nurses worldwide. However, no study has so far explored the preferred approach towards pediatric fever among nursing students. Therefore, we aimed to investigate the attitude towards pediatric fever among final-year nursing students. METHODS Between February and June 2022, final-year nursing students of 5 Italian university hospitals were asked to answer an online survey on their approach to fever in children. Both quantitative and qualitative methods were utilized. Multiple regression models were employed to explore the existence of moderators on fever conceptions. RESULTS The survey was filled in by 121 nursing students (response rate 50%). Although most students (98%) do not consider discomfort to treat fever in children, only a minority would administer a second dose of the same antipyretic in nonresponsive cases (5.8%) or would alternate antipyretic drugs (13%). Most students would use physical methods to decrease fever (84%) and do not think that fever has mainly beneficial effects in children (72%). The own know-how adequacy on fever was inversely associated (OR 0.33, 95% CI 0.13-0.81) with the beliefs that high fever might lead to brain damage. No further predictive variable was significantly associated with the concern that fever might be associated with brain damage, the advice of physical methods use, and the assumption that fever has mostly positive effects. DISCUSSION This study shows for the first time that misconceptions and inappropriate attitudes towards fever in children are common among final-year nursing students. Nursing students could potentially be ideal candidates for improving fever management within clinical practice and amongst caregivers.

Abstract
AIMS Undue concerns about the consequences of fever and its inappropriate management have been documented worldwide among physicians. However, no data exist on medical students. We investigated the perception, knowledge and attitude towards childhood fever among final-year medical students. METHODS Between June and September 2021, final-year medical students of six Italian universities were invited to complete an online survey on their conceptions and attitude towards pharmacological and non-pharmacological management of childhood fever. History of relevant personal or second-hand experience with childhood fever was also addressed. Both quantitative and qualitative approaches were used. RESULTS Of 1095 (69%) final-year medical students, 756 completed the survey. Many students believe that high fever might cause brain damage, would recommend physical methods and alternate two drugs for fever. Most students do not think that fever has mainly beneficial effects. In Northern Italy, students are less likely to believe that fever might lead to brain damage (OR 0.55, 95% CI 0.33-0.94), and in Southern Italy students are more likely to advise physical methods (OR 1.77, 95% CI 1.22-2.57) and less likely to believe that fever has mainly beneficial effects (OR 0.55, 95% CI 0.39-0.77). History of a relevant personal episode of fever during childhood was not associated with these outcomes. CONCLUSIONS Misconceptions about fever are common among final-year medical students in Italy. Cultural factors rather than individually learned traits might underlie these beliefs. Medical students are a promising target for educational interventions to improve childhood fever management.

Abstract
UNLABELLED When the ambient temperature, in which a person is situated, fluctuates, the body's surface temperature will alter proportionally. However, the body's core temperature will remain relatively steady. Consequently, using body surface temperature to characterize the core body temperature of the human body in varied situations is still highly inaccurate. This research aims to investigate and establish the link between human body surface temperature and core body temperature in a variety of ambient conditions, as well as the associated conversion curves. METHODS Plan an experiment to measure temperature over a thousand times in order to get the corresponding data for human forehead, axillary, and oral temperatures at varying ambient temperatures (14-32 °C). Utilize the axillary and oral temperatures as the core body temperature standards or the control group to investigate the new approach's accuracy, sensitivity, and specificity for detecting fever/non-fever conditions and the forehead temperature as the experimental group. Analyze the statistical connection, data correlation, and agreement between the forehead temperature and the core body temperature. RESULTS A total of 1080 tests measuring body temperature were conducted on healthy adults. The average axillary temperature was (36.7 ± 0.41) °C, the average oral temperature was (36.7 ± 0.33) °C, and the average forehead temperature was (36.2 ± 0.30) °C as a result of the shift in ambient temperature. The forehead temperature was 0.5 °C lower than the average of the axillary and oral temperatures. The Pearson correlation coefficient between axillary and oral temperatures was 0.41 (95% CI, 0.28-0.52), between axillary and forehead temperatures was 0.07 (95% CI, -0.07-0.22), and between oral and forehead temperatures was 0.26 (95% CI, 0.11-0.39). The mean differences between the axillary temperature and the oral temperature, the oral temperature and the forehead temperature, and the axillary temperature and the forehead temperature were -0.08 °C, 0.49 °C, and 0.42 °C, respectively, according to a Bland-Altman analysis. Finally, the regression analysis revealed that there was a linear association between the axillary temperature and the forehead temperature, as well as the oral temperature and the forehead temperature due to the change in ambient temperature. CONCLUSION The changes in ambient temperature have a substantial impact on the temperature of the forehead. There are significant differences between the forehead and axillary temperatures, as well as the forehead and oral temperatures, when the ambient temperature is low. As the ambient temperature rises, the forehead temperature tends to progressively converge with the axillary and oral temperatures. In clinical or daily applications, it is not advised to utilize the forehead temperature derived from an uncorrected infrared thermometer as the foundation for a body temperature screening in public venues such as hospital outpatient clinics, shopping malls, airports, and train stations.

Abstract
We evaluated the clinical reliability and utility of temperature measurements using no-contact forehead infrared thermometers (NCFITs) by comparing their temperature measurements with those obtained using infrared tympanic thermometers (IRTTs) in children. In this observational, prospective, and cross-sectional study, we enrolled 255 children (aged 1 month to 18 years) from the pediatric surgery ward at a tertiary medical center in Korea. The mean age of the children was 9.05 ± 5.39 years, and 54.9% were boys. The incidence rate of fever, defined as an IRTT reading of ≥38.0 °C, was 15.7%. The ICC coefficient for the assessment of agreement between temperatures recorded by the NCFIT and IRTT was 0.87, and the κ-coefficient was 0.83. The bias and 95% limits of agreement were 0.15 °C (−0.43 to 0.73). For an accurate diagnosis of fever (≥38 °C), the false-negative rate was much lower, but the false-positive rate was higher, especially in 6-year-old children. Therefore, NCFITs can be used to screen children for fever. However, a secondary check is required using another thermometer when the child’s temperature is >38 °C. NCFITs are proposed for screening but not for measuring the temperature. For the latter, an accurate and reliable thermometer shall be used.

Abstract
In infants and children, fever is very common in the emergency setting. The overall aim of the present publication was to overview guidance and provide an algorithm for use in the emergency setting as well as recommendations to inform parents for home care. To obtain consensus, a core steering committee drafted a management algorithm and general consensus was obtained by remote voting among experts. A number of common messages are found in current guidelines: management of fever depends on age, antipyretics are indicated only for discomfort; paracetamol or ibuprofen can be recommended; physical methods for lowering temperature are discouraged. A consensus algorithm is presented in which infants <28 days are considered separately, while those >28 days and <90 days are divided into those ill or well appearing. All infants <28 days with fever ≥37.5 °C should undergo complete work-up for sepsis, strongly considered to receive empirical antibiotics ± acyclovir, and be hospitalized. All infants (between 28 and 90 days) ill appearing should undergo diagnostic work-up for sepsis, receive empirical antibiotics, and be hospitalized. In well appearing infants, diagnostic work-up should be carried out to decide admission to hospital and administration of antibiotics. Specific recommendations are also given for home discharge that can be used to inform parents about the actions to take during home care in the attempt to reinforce existing guidelines. At present, physical examination and laboratory tests, along with best clinical judgement and postdischarge guidance following a defined algorithm, are the foundation of management of febrile children.

Abstract
Purpose. To compare the sensitivity of axillary and rectal temperature in infants who presents to the emergency department with a recent history of fever. Methods. A single-center cross-sectional comparative study of 201 patients who presents with a recent history of fever. Infants Up to 12 months of age were included. Demographic characteristics such as age and gender, weight, mean axillary and rectal temperatures were documented. Fever is defined as rectal temperature >38°C as opposed to >37.4 in the axillary method. Results. The mean age was 6.1 ± 3.5 months. The mean (SD) rectal-axillary temperature difference was 0.8°C ± 0.7°C which was statistically significant ( P < .001). The sensitivity, specificity, positive predictive and negative predictive values of the axillary method for fever >37.4 were 79.34% (95% CI [73-84.9]), 14.3% (95% CI [0.36-57.9]), 96.2% (95% CI [95-97.2]), and 2.4% (95% CI [0.4-13.5]), respectively. Conclusion. The rectal method remains highly important for accurate and prompt diagnosis in infants.

Abstract
Gradual replacement of the mercury thermometers with alternative devices is ongoing around the world in a bid to protect human health and the environment from the adverse effects of mercury. However, to reduce the risks of misdiagnosis, unnecessary treatments, and omission of care in pediatric populations, more evidence on the reliability of alternative thermometers is needed. The aim of this comparative observational study was to detect any differences in temperature measurements between the use of the axillary mercury thermometer and the alternative techniques. Temperature values in degree Celsius (°C) were measured in a group of Albanian children aged up to 14 years using mercury and digital axillary thermometers, as well as forehead and tympanic infrared thermometers. The digital axillary device, compared with the mercury one, showed no clinically significant difference in the mean values (− 0.04 ± 0.29 °C) and the narrowest 95% level of agreement (+ 0.53 °C to − 0.62 °C) in the paired comparisons. For cut-off point of 37.5 °C, the digital axillary thermometer showed the highest levels of sensitivity (72.5%) and specificity (99.1%) in detecting fever. This study indicates that the digital axillary thermometer may be the better option since it adequately balances accuracy, safety, and children’s comfort.

Abstract
INTRODUCTION Divergent attitudes towards fever have led to a high level of inconsistency in approaches to its management. In an attempt to overcome this, clinical practice guidelines (CPGs) for the symptomatic management of fever in children have been produced by several healthcare organizations. To date, a comprehensive assessment of the evidence level of the recommendations made in these CPGs has not been carried out. METHODS Searches were conducted on Pubmed, google scholar, pediatric society websites and guideline databases to locate CPGs from each country (with date coverage from January 1995 to September 2020). Rather than assessing overall guideline quality, the level of evidence for each recommendation was evaluated according to criteria of the Oxford Centre for Evidence-Based Medicine (OCEBM). A GRADE assessment was undertaken to assess the body of evidence related to a single question: the threshold for initiating antipyresis. Methods and results are reported according to the PRISMA statement. RESULTS 74 guidelines were retrieved. Recommendations for antipyretic threshold, type and dose; ambient temperature; dress/covering; activity; fluids; nutrition; proctoclysis; external applications; complementary/herbal recommendations; media; and age-related treatment differences all varied widely. OCEBM evidence levels for most recommendations were low (Level 3-4) or indeterminable. The GRADE assessment revealed a very low level of evidence for a threshold for antipyresis. CONCLUSION There is no recommendation on which all guidelines agree, and many are inconsistent with the evidence-this is true even for recent guidelines. The threshold question is of fundamental importance and has not yet been answered. Guidelines for the most frequent intervention (antipyresis) remain problematic.

Abstract
Not much is known about how accurate and reproducible different thermometers are at diagnosing patients with suspected fever. The study aims at evaluating which peripheral thermometers are more accurate and reproducible. We searched Medline, Embase, Scopus, WOS, CENTRAL, and Cinahl to perform: (1) diagnostic accuracy meta-analysis (MA) using rectal mercury-in-glass or digital thermometry as reference, and bivariate models for pooling; (2) network MA to estimate differences in mean temperature between devices; (3) Bland-Altman method to estimate 95% coefficient of reproducibility. PROSPERO registration: CRD42020174996. We included 46 studies enrolling more than 12,000 patients. Using 38 °C (100.4 ℉) as cut-off temperature, temporal infrared thermometry had a sensitivity of 0.76 (95% confidence interval, 0.65, 0.84; low certainty) and specificity of 0.96 (0.92, 0.98; moderate certainty); tympanic infrared thermometry had a sensitivity of 0.77 (0.60, 0.88; low certainty) and specificity of 0.98 (0.95, 0.99; moderate certainty). For all the other index devices, it was not possible to pool the estimates. Compared to the rectal mercury-in-glass thermometer, mean temperature differences were not statistically different from zero for temporal or tympanic infrared thermometry; the median coefficient of reproducibility ranged between 0.53 °C [0.95 ℉] for infrared temporal and 1.2 °C [2.16 ℉] for axillary digital thermometry. Several peripheral thermometers proved specific, but not sensitive for diagnosing fever with rectal thermometry as a reference standard, meaning that finding a temperature below 38 °C does not rule out fever. Fixed differences between temperatures together with random error means facing differences between measurements in the order of 2 °C [4.5 ℉]. This study informs practitioners of the limitations associated with different thermometers; peripheral ones are specific but not sensitive.

Abstract
Background Prophylactic administration of antipyretics at the time of immunization seems to decrease some side effects, however reduced immune responses have been reported in some studies. This systematic review aimed to investigate the effect of prophylactic use of antipyretics on the immune response following administration of pneumococcal conjugate vaccines (PCVs). Methods A systematic review of randomized controlled trials and observational studies concerning the immune response to PCVs after antipyretic administration was performed up to November 2020 in the electronic databases of Pubmed and Scopus. Results Of the 3956 citations retrieved, a total of 5 randomized control trials including 2775 children were included in the review. Included studies were referred to PCV10 (3 studies), PCV7 and PCV13 (one study each). The prophylactic administration of paracetamol decreased the immune response to certain pneumococcal serotypes in all included studies. The effect was more evident following primary vaccination and with immediate administration of paracetamol. Despite the reductions in antibody geometric mean concentrations, a robust memory response was observed following the booster dose. Besides, antibody titers remained above protective levels in 88–100% of participants. The use of ibuprofen, that was evaluated in two studies, did not seem to affect the immunogenicity of PCVs . Conclusion Although the reviewed studies had significant heterogeneity in design, paracetamol administration seems to affect the immune response for certain serotypes. The clinical significance of reduced immunogenicity especially before booster dose needs further investigation.

Abstract
Background Despite ibuprofen widely recognized safety profile, an increase of suspected adverse events has been reported in the last decade in parallel with its growing over-the-counter use. The aims of this study were to assess the therapeutic approach to the feverish child and to evaluate the main indications and the most frequent adverse events related to ibuprofen administration in children. Methods A specific questionnaire-form regarding the management of ibuprofen therapy in children was distributed among a sample of pediatricians all over the Italian territory between September and October 2020. An electronic data collection through a specifically designed web-based platform was performed among the participating pediatricians. Results One-hundred-eighty-one pediatricians completed the survey. In case of fever, 177 (98%) participants prescribe paracetamol, while only 4 (2%) preferred ibuprofen as first choice. One-hundred-twenty-eight pediatricians (71%) administer paracetamol alone, while 53 (29.2%) use the combined/alternating treatment with ibuprofen. Ibuprofen is mostly administered for musculoskeletal pain (30%), upper respiratory tract infection (20%), headache (15%) and post-surgical pain (9%). Sixty-three (35%) out of 181 participating pediatricians reported 191 adverse events during ibuprofen administration. The most common were gastrointestinal (GI), with GI bleeding being reported in 30/191 cases (15.7%), epigastric pain in 29/191 (15.1%), non-specified abdominal pain in 22/191 (11.1%) and nausea/vomiting in 21/191 (11%). Severe adverse events including kidney damage (3.1%), complicated infections (0.5%), pneumonia associated empyema (0.5%), soft tissue infection (0.5%) and disseminated intravascular coagulation (0.5%) were also reported. The adverse events led to a hospitalization in 12% of children. In 53/191 cases (28%) the adverse events were related to a wrong dosage or prolonged therapy or errors in frequency of administration. Conclusions This survey demonstrate a sufficient awareness of Italian pediatricians regarding ibuprofen-prescribing patterns with the only possible concern related to the relatively high percentage of pediatricians performing a combining/alternating use of paracetamol and ibuprofen. The reported adverse events were mild in most of the cases and often related to errors in dosage, frequency and treatment duration, emphasizing the need for a major caution of both practitioners and patients in their use. Abstract
The efficacy of antipyretics for preventing febrile seizure recurrence has been reported by a recent study, and the results might overturn previous evidence. We systematically reviewed the efficacy of antipyretics in the prevention of febrile seizure recurrence in children focused on the timing of its administration. We searched the Medline, Embase, and Cochrane Central Register of Controlled Trials databases for randomized and quasi-randomized trials and prospective non-randomized studies of aged up to 60 months, diagnosed with febrile seizure, who were treated with antipyretics. Data were extracted from eight studies. Only one study reported that antipyretics prevented the recurrence of febrile seizures within the same fever episode (9.1% in the acetaminophen group vs. 23.5% in the control group, p < 0.01). Four studies found no evidence for the efficacy of antipyretics in preventing febrile seizure recurrence in distant fever episodes (odds ratio, 0.92; 95% confidence interval, 0.57-1.48, for two randomized controlled studies).Conclusion: This review provides very limited support for the use of antipyretics in preventing febrile seizure recurrence within the same fever episode and no evidence for its use in distant fever episodes. New studies are required to evaluate this topic further and determine whether the effectiveness of antipyretics is based on intervention timing. What is Known: • Reviews of prophylactic drug management among febrile seizure children found that antipyretics had no significant benefits. • Recent data suggest that antipyretics are effective in preventing febrile seizures. What is New: • Weak evidence suggests a possible role in preventing febrile seizure recurrence within the same fever episode. • There is clearly no role for antipyretic prophylaxis in preventing febrile seizures during distant fever episodes.

Abstract
Purpose of review Despite its recognized efficacy and tolerability profile, during the last decade a rise of adverse events following ibuprofen administration in children has been reported, including a possible role in worsening the clinical course of infections. Our aim was to critically evaluate the safety of ibuprofen during the course of pediatric infectious disease in order to promote its appropriate use in children. Recent findings Ibuprofen is associated with severe necrotizing soft tissue infections (NSTI) during chickenpox course. Pre-hospital use of ibuprofen seems to increase the risk of complicated pneumonia in children. Conflicting data have been published in septic children, while ibuprofen in the setting of Cystic Fibrosis (CF) exacerbations is safe and efficacious. No data is yet available for ibuprofen use during COVID-19 course. Summary Ibuprofen should not be recommended for chickenpox management. Due to possible higher risks of complicated pneumonia, we suggest caution on its use in children with respiratory symptoms. While it remains unclear whether ibuprofen may have harmful effects during systemic bacterial infection, its administration is recommended in CF course. Despite the lack of data, it is seems cautious to prefer the use of paracetamol during COVID-19 acute respiratory distress syndrome in children.

Abstract
Drug information, as it appears in package leaflet, lacks relevant encrypted data for the patient. The aim of our research was to propose a written model of drug information inspired from the concept of the "Drug Facts Box", about ibuprofen in children with fever. To this end, we carried out a systematic review of systematic literature reviews ("overview") to look for data on the benefits and risks of ibuprofen compared to placebo, paracetamol or a treatment alternating or combining paracetamol and ibuprofen in children with fever aged 0-18 years. 9 systematic reviews were included from the Pubmed/Medline, Embase and Cochrane databases. 1 clinical practice guideline and 2 documents published by the French Haute Autorité de santé (HAS) and the French Agence nationale de sécurité du médicament et des produits de santé (ANSM) were also included. Paracetamol and ibuprofen have a comparable efficacy and safety profile in children with fever. A low increased risk of adverse reactions to ibuprofen is to be feared in specifics clinical situations (chicken pox, pneumonia, angina). Treatments alternating or combining paracetamol and ibuprofen can further lower the temperature compared to paracetamol or ibuprofen alone, but there is no evidence of improved child comfort. The limited data available on the adverse effects of these treatment regimens suggests that they should not be routinely recommended. There is little evidence of the comfort of the febrile child even though it is the primary objective of antipyretic treatment.

Abstract
PURPOSE This study was conducted to investigate the interchangeability of infrared forehead, digital axillary, and infrared tympanic thermometers while identifying the most reliable non-invasive body temperature measurement method in paediatric settings. DESIGN AND METHODS A multicentre observational study was conducted enrolling all children less than or equal to 14 years of age requiring a temperature measurement and after obtaining their parent's informed consent. Socio-demographic characteristics and temperature values in Celsius (°C) were simultaneously collected using forehead, axillary, and tympanic thermometers. RESULTS A total of 433 children were enrolled, 57.5% were male and the mean age was 5.3 ± 3.9 years. The average value of tympanic temperature (37.05 °C) was higher than forehead (36.87 °C) and axillary (36.8 °C). The mean difference between axillary and forehead temperatures (-0.06 °C) was not statistically significant (p = 0.158). Comparing the measurements of each type of thermometer with the overall average of the three measurements recorded as the virtual gold standard, Bland Altman analysis highlighted tympanic with narrower 95% limits of agreement (+0.96 °C to -0.68 °C). The tympanic thermometer also had the highest percentage (81.6%) of differences falling within the maximum clinically acceptable difference (±0.5 °C). CONCLUSIONS Differences between paired measurements of the three investigated devices demonstrated the devices are not interchangeable. Measurements using the tympanic thermometer more closely resembled the reference temperature indicating its preferential use in paediatric clinical practice. PRACTICE IMPLICATIONS To safely and consistently measure body temperature, nurses should not assume peripheral thermometers are interchangeable. It is essential to clinically validate all temperature values with clinical observations.

Abstract
Although national and international guidelines on the management of childhood and adolescent fever are available, some inadequate practices persist, both from parents and healthcare professionals. The main goal of bringing children’s temperature back to normal can lead to the choice of inappropriate drugs or non-necessary combination/alternation of antipyretic treatments. This behavior has been described in the last 35 years with the concept of fever-phobia, caused also by the dissemination of unscientific information and social media. It is therefore increasingly important that pediatricians continue to provide adequate information to parents in order to assess the onset of signs of a possible condition of the child’s discomfort rather than focusing only on temperature. In fact, there is no clear and unambiguous definition of discomfort in literature. Clarifying the extent of the feverish child’s discomfort and the tools that could be used to evaluate it would therefore help recommend that antipyretic treatment is appropriate only if fever is associated with discomfort.

Abstract
To better understand the role and reliability of axillary temperature measurements in clinical real life, axillary and rectal measurements in infants presenting in a private pediatric practice because of fever were compared. Prospectively, 169 infants (81 girls), median 9 (interquartile range 6-13) months of age, were examined at room temperature (20-24 °C). Two left and two right axillary, as well as two rectal measurements were taken with a digital thermometer and subsequently averaged. The median and interquartile range for axillary and rectal measurements were 36.9 (36.3-37.6) °C and 38.2 (37.4-38.9) °C, respectively (p < 0.0001). The limits of agreement in the Bland-Altman plots were 0.32 to 1.98 °C, with a mean bias of 1.15 °C. Axillary thermometers showed a good sensitivity for detecting rectal temperature > 38 °C (95%) but limited specificity (75%), with an area-under-the-curve of 0.95.Conclusions: Axillary readings are always lower than rectal ones, the limits of agreement are quite wide. Axillary readings can be used for screening but critical measurements should be confirmed by more reliable methods. What is Known • In infants and toddlers, temperature has been traditionally taken rectally. • Axillary measurements are better accepted and are recommended in current guidelines. What is New • Axillary temperature was always lower than rectal temperature. • The limits of agreement of axillary thermometers are wide. • Axillary thermometers have a good sensitivity but limited specificity and are therefore adequate for fever screening.

Abstract
Background and objectives: Fever in children is one of the most common reasons for seeking medical attention. Parents often have misconceptions about the effects to fever, which leads to inappropriate use of medication and nonurgent visits to emergency departments (ED). The aim of this study was to clarify the beliefs on the effects and management of fever and to identify healthcare seeking patterns among parents of febrile children in Latvia. Materials and Methods: Parents and legal guardians of children attending ED with febrile illness were included in the study. Participants were recruited in Children’s Clinical University Hospital (CCUH) in Riga, and in six regional hospitals in Latvia. Data on beliefs about fever, administration of antipyretics, healthcare-seeking behavior, and experience in communication with health care workers were collected via questionnaire. Results: In total, 355 participants were enrolled: 199 in CCUH and 156 in regional hospitals; 59.2% of participants considered fever itself as indicative of serious illness and 92.8% believed it could raise the child’s body temperature up to a dangerous level. Antipyretics were usually administered at median temperature of 38.0 °C, and the median temperature believed to be dangerous was 39.7 °C; 56.7% of parents usually contacted a doctor within the first 24 h of the illness. Parents who believed that lower temperatures are dangerous to a child were more likely to contact a doctor earlier and out-of-hours; 60.1% of participants had contacted their family doctor prior their visit to ED. Parental evaluation of satisfaction with the information and reassurance provided by the doctors at the hospital was higher than of that provided by their family doctor; 68.2% of participants felt safer when their febrile children were treated at the hospital. Conclusions: Fever itself was regarded as indicative of serious illness and potentially dangerous to the child’s life. These misconceptions lead to inappropriate administration of antipyretics and early-seeking of medical attention, even out-of-hours. Hospital environment was viewed as safer and more reassuring when dealing with febrile illness in children. More emphasis must be placed on parental education on proper management of fever, especially in primary care

Abstract
Unlike fever, which is often over-treated especially in children, pain is underestimated and under-treated in pediatric age. The pharmacological agents approved for treating pain in these patients are few, also considering the recent limitation for codeine in children younger than 12 years. Paracetamol and the nonsteroidal anti-inflammatory drug (NSAID) ibuprofen are the most used at this purpose. The aim of this overview was to analyze the therapeutic appropriateness of ibuprofen in children based on its pharmacological properties. This work is a critical review of the pediatric literature over the last 20 years on efficacy and adverse events associated with the use of ibuprofen as analgesic in the pediatric population. Ibuprofen resulted effective in several pain conditions in children such as musculoskeletal pain, ear pain and acute otitis media, toothache and the inflammatory disease of the oral cavity and pharynx. The drug is a reasonable and efficacious alternative in postoperative pain, including tonsillectomy and adenoidectomy. It remains the treatment of choice for pain in chronic inflammatory diseases such as arthritis. Side effects and adverse events associated with ibuprofen are mild. It has the lowest gastrointestinal (GI) toxicity among NSAIDs, although some cases of GI toxicity may occur. Its renal effects are minimal, but dehydration plays an important role in triggering renal damage, so ibuprofen should not be given to patients with vomiting and diarrhea. Ibuprofen showed a good safety profile and provided evidence of effectiveness for mild-moderate pain of different origin in children. In case of fever or pain, the choice about the drug to be used should fall on ibuprofen in a clinical context where there is an inflammatory pathogenesis.

Abstract
Background: Ibuprofen and paracetamol are the only antipyretics recommended in febrile children. According to international guidelines the choice of the drug should rely on the child's individual characteristics, while a controversial issue regards the combined or alternate use of the two drugs. Objective: To compare the efficacy and safety of combined or alternating use of ibuprofen and paracetamol in children. Methods: A systematic review of literature was performed on Medline and Embase databases. The included studies were randomized controlled trials analyzing the efficacy of combined or alternating therapy with antipyretics in febrile children vs. monotherapy. A meta-analysis was performed to measure the effect of treatment on child's temperature and discomfort. Adverse effects were analyzed as secondary outcome. Results: Nine studies were included, involving 2,026 children. Mean temperature was lower in the combined therapy group at 1 h (mean difference: -0.29°C; 95%CI: -0.45 to -0.13) after the initial administration of therapy. No statistical difference was found in mean temperature at 4 and 6 h from baseline. A significant difference was found in the proportion of children reaching apyrexia at 4 and 6 h with the combined treatment (RR: 0.18, 95%CI: 0.06 to 0.53, and 0.10, 95%CI: 0.01-0.71, respectively) and at 6 h with alternating treatment (RR: 0.30, 95% CI: 0.15-0.57), compared to children treated with monotherapy. The child's discomfort score was slightly lower with alternating therapy vs. monotherapy. The pooled mean difference in the number of medication doses per child used during the first 24 h was not significantly different among groups. Discussion: Combined or alternating therapy resulted more effective than monotherapy in reducing body temperature. However, the benefit appeared modest and probably not clinically relevant. The effect on child discomfort and number of doses of medication was modest as well. According to our findings, evidences are not robust enough to encourage combined or alternating paracetamol and ibuprofen instead of monotherapy to treat febrile children, reinforcing the current recommendation of most of the international guidelines.

Abstract
BACKGROUND Fever phobia is still a major issue in paediatrics. We report knowledge of a sample of Italian paediatricians performed six years after the release of the Italian guidelines for the management of fever in children (IFG). METHODS A questionnaire, developed following the IFG recommendations and previously administered to 300 paediatricians in 2012, was proposed to all the paediatricians attending the 2015 National Congress of Practice Paediatrics, held in Florence, Italy. Changes in answers over time were analyzed. RESULTS 70.2% (562/800) paediatricians returned the questionnaire. The recommended site and device for body temperature measurement in children > 1 year was correctly chosen by 89.3% of participants (vs. 80.7% of 2012 participants; P < 0.001), but with children aged less than 1 year the correct answer was selected only by the 50.3% (vs. 39.3% of 2012 participants: P < 0.001). Use of physical methods was still incorrectly recommended by 51.6% of paediatricians (vs. 63.6% in 2012; P < 0.001). Use of antipyretics according to discomfort was adopted only by 38.2% of participants, while 12.2% of them recommended alternate use of antipyretics. These proportions were substantially stable since 2012 (45 and 11% respectively), rectal administration of antipyretics only in case of vomiting was correctly recommended by 86.8% of paediatricians vs. 74.7% in 2012 (P < 0.001). CONCLUSION Improvements in some pediatricians' misconceptions were observed over time. However, some incorrect habits persist. Further studies are needed to better understand the "weak points" of the communication between Scientific Societies and paediatricians in order to impact everyday clinical practice.
